Agents of the Investigation Division of Smuggling of Migrants stopped at Lime Y Chimbote five people accused of forming a criminal organization that was dedicated to sexually exploiting underage women.
According to the Police, a 27-year-old girl was the alleged leader of a gang that offered work to the victims, but later forced them to prostitute themselves and work in hotels and bars.
Women were recruited with the promise of work and “good wages.” The alleged ringleader Maribel Sonia Domínguez Fernández, who was called ‘Chinese Maribel‘, was arrested, said Colonel Juan Carlos Montufar.

“Anxiety, violence and suffering”
She was arrested along with Kattia Erika Chocari Tueros (33), Luis Alberto Carreño Martínez (52), Gary Ángel Rojas Gutiérrez (34) and Jorge Luis Laguna Espinoza (24). All of them, the officer said, are part of the criminal network ‘Las Nenas de Palermo’.
This operation was carried out after a long and arduous police investigation that allowed the full identification of the perpetrators of this crime, explained General Ulises Guillén Chávez, Director Against Trafficking in Persons and Smuggling of Migrants.
Thanks to the testimony of two protected minors, the Police showed that both detained women had been exercising “the worst contemporary customs of slavery of anxiety, violence and suffering to vulnerable women,” he indicated.
After gathering the necessary elements of conviction, the agents asked the Public ministry manage before the Power of attorney the preliminary detention for seven days against the members of this organization, a fact that was declared admissible by the Twenty-Fifth Preparatory Investigation Court of the Superior Court of Justice of Lima.
The investigators assured that the victims practiced prostitution in conditions of social vulnerability.

They were promised a good salary
“They advertised jobs on social networks and offered good salaries. This is how they were captured and then subjected to the illegal trade of sexual exploitation,” added the officer.
The research that allowed to disrupt this network This trafficking began several months ago, when an adolescent who managed to escape denounced how they captured girls from the north of the country to exploit them sexually.
“You will earn enough money to buy your apartment,” was the promise they made to the minor, as he declared in court. She accepted, although at one point she said she could no longer stand the pace and the little pay and she wanted to quit, but they conditioned her that if she wanted to leave that job, she had to pay for her stay, food and tickets.
Thus, based on the court order, Colonel Juan Carlos Montufar Lezama, in command of DIRCTPTIM PNP personnel, with the support of agents from the Special Services Unit, the Intelligence Division of the Ministry of the Interior, the Tactical Actions Sub-Unit and the Division of the Emergency Squad, and the participation of 14 prosecutors, put into execution the police operation that allowed ‘Las Nenas de Palermo’ to be disrupted.
